WORKPLACE INJURY REHABILITATION AND COMPENSATION ACT 2013 - SECT 298

Genuine disputes about certain matters

S. 298(1) amended by Nos 73/2016 s. 21(2)(3), 5/2021 s. 18(1)(a), 15/2021 s. 31(2).

    (1)     If ACCS is satisfied that there is a genuine dispute with respect to liability for payment of compensation referred to in section 297(1) and (2) or provisional payments referred to in section 297(2) , compensation in the form of superannuation contributions or interest payable on an outstanding payment, ACCS must notify the person—

S. 298(1)(a) amended by No. 5/2021 s. 18(1)(b).

        (a)     who made the claim for compensation or request for provisional payments; or

S. 298(1)(b) amended by No. 5/2021 s. 18(1)(c).

        (b)     who was receiving compensation or provisional payments—

of that fact and that an application may be made to a court to determine the matter or, subject to section 301C, to ACCS to determine the matter by arbitration.

S. 298(2) amended by Nos 73/2016 s. 21(2)(3), 5/2021 s. 18(2), 15/2021 s. 31(3).

    (2)         For the purposes of this section, ACCS is to be taken to be satisfied that there is a genuine dispute if ACCS is satisfied that there is an arguable case in support of the amount of compensation to which a claimant is entitled or the denial of liability for the payment of compensation or provisional payments.
